K020655 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the DELTEC INSULIN INFUSION PUMP AND ACCESSORIES. Classified as Pump, Infusion, Insulin (product code LZG),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Deltec, Inc. (St. Paul,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on August 13, 2002 after a review of 165 days - an extended review cycle.

This device falls under the General Hospital F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 880.5725 - the FDA general hospital device fram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.

Device pattern: Standard predicate-based submission. Standard predicate reliance. This clearance follows a standard predicate-based equivalence path within the General Hospital review framework, consistent with the majority of Class II 510(k) submissions.
